Measure Title: RELATING TO RENEWABLE ENERGY.
Report Title: Counties; Real Property Tax; Renewable Energy Project; Annual Payment
Description: Authorizes the counties to establish an opt-in program by ordinance that allows an annual payment in lieu of real property taxes on the land or improvements thereon that are actively used to produce or store renewable energy that is sold to an electric utility. Effective 7/1/2100. (SD1)
